I wouldn't classify Umphrey's as just a jam band, although they very well may play some jammy esque songs.  I am by no means a die hard fan of the group, but every time I have seen them perform I have left the venue feeling like I just saw some of the most talented musicians playing today.  They are more of a progressive rock/jam band that leans a little more on the heavy side.  In the three days I saw them they literally played all styles of music so you never really know what to expect. 

Also, probably the best light show I have ever seen.  The lights the band uses are just beautiful and are perfectly synced to the music.
